Subject: Re: [RFC v2 net-next] devlink: Add reset subcommand.

On Tue, Jun 30, 2020 at 6:23 PM Jiri Pirko <jiri@...nulli.us> wrote:
>
> Tue, Jun 30, 2020 at 01:34:06PM CEST, vasundhara-v.volam@...adcom.com wrote:
> >Advanced NICs support live reset of some of the hardware
> >components, that resets the device immediately with all the
> >host drivers loaded.
> >
> >Add devlink reset subcommand to support live and deferred modes
> >of reset. It allows to reset the hardware components of the
> >entire device and supports the following fields:
> >
> >component:
> >----------
> >1. MGMT : Management processor.
> >2. DMA : DMA engine.
> >3. RAM : RAM shared between multiple components.
> >4. AP : Application processor.
> >5. ROCE : RoCE management processor.
> >6. All : All possible components.
> >
> >Drivers are allowed to reset only a subset of requested components.
>
> I don't understand why would user ever want to do this. He does not care
> about some magic hw entities. He just expects the hw to work. I don't
> undestand the purpose of exposing something like this. Could you please
> explain in details? Thanks!
>
If a user requests multiple components and if the driver is only able
to honor a subset, the driver will return the components unset which
it is able to reset.  For example, if a user requests MGMT, RAM and
ROCE components to be reset and driver resets only MGMT and ROCE.
Driver will unset only MGMT and ROCE bits and notifies the user that
RAM is not reset.

This will be useful for drivers to reset only a subset of components
requested instead of returning error or silently doing only a subset
of components.

Also, this will be helpful as user will not know the components
supported by different vendors.

Thanks,
Vasundhara

> >width:
> >------
> >1. single - single host.
> >2. multi  - Multi host.
> >
> >mode:
> >-----
> >1. deferred - Reset will happen after unloading all the host drivers
> >              on the device. This is be default reset type, if user
> >              does not specify the type.
> >2. live - Reset will happen immediately with all host drivers loaded
> >          in real time. If the live reset is not supported, driver
> >          will return the error.
> >

> >+=============
> >+Devlink reset
> >+=============
> >+
> >+The ``devlink-reset`` API allows reset the hardware components of the device. After the reset,
> >+device loads the pending updated firmware image.
> >+Example use::
> >+
> >+  $ devlink dev reset pci/0000:05:00.0 components COMPONENTS
> >+
> >+Note that user can mention multiple components.
> >+
> >+================
> >+Reset components
> >+================
> >+
> >+List of available components::
> >+
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_COMP_MGMT`` - Management processor.
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_COMP_DMA`` - DMA engine.
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_COMP_RAM`` - RAM shared between multiple components.
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_COMP_AP``   - Application processor.
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_COMP_ROCE`` - RoCE management processor.
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_COMP_ALL``  - All components.
> >+
> >+===========
> >+Reset width
> >+===========
> >+
> >+List of available widths::
> >+
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_WIDTH_SINGLE`` - Device is used by single dedicated host.
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_WIDTH_MULTI``  - Device is shared across multiple hosts.
> >+
> >+Note that if user specifies DEVLINK_RESET_WIDTH_SINGLE in a multi-host environment, driver returns
> >+error if it does not support resetting a single host.
> >+
> >+===========
> >+Reset modes
> >+===========
> >+
> >+List of available reset modes::
> >+
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_MODE_DEFERRED``  - Reset happens after all host drivers are unloaded on the device.
> >+``DEVLINK_RESET_MODE_LIVE``      - Reset happens immediately, with all loaded host drivers in real
> >+                                   time.
